Table 2 Functional properties of excitatory and inhibitory synaptic STRFs.
From: Stimulus dependent transformations between synaptic and spiking receptive fields in auditory cortex
STRF properties | Excitation (mean ± s.d.) | Inhibition (mean ± s.d.) | Comparison with CCa (mean ± s.d.) | p-value |
|---|---|---|---|---|
Bandwidth [all bands] (octaves) | 0.65 ± 0.30 (n = 27) | 0.89 ± 0.34 (n = 12) | 0.0496* | |
0.65 ± 0.30 (n = 27) | 0.64 ± 0.37 (n = 40)b | 0.8738 | ||
0.89 ± 0.34 (n = 12) | 0.64 ± 0.37 (n = 40)b | 0.0399* | ||
Latency (ms) | 35.2 ± 10.9 (n = 27) | 43.5 ± 14.8 (n = 12) | 0.0971 | |
Duration (ms) | 41.5 ± 16.9 (n = 27) | 45.6 ± 29.0 (n = 12) | 0.6591 | |
bTMF (cyc/s) | 11.2 ± 6.0 (n = 27) | 12.0 ± 6.9 (n = 12) | 0.7132 | |

bSMF (cyc/oct) | 0.62 ± 0.47 (n = 27) | 0.25 ± 0.21 (n = 12) | 0.0013** | |

Event rate (Hz) | 3.72 ± 0.74 (n = 27) | 1.06 ± 0.61 (n = 12) | 8 × 10−12** | |
Feature selectivity index | 0.09 ± 0.03 (n = 27) | 0.13 ± 0.05 (n = 12) | 0.0242* | |
